Split Pea Soup with Tofu

This thick and creamy soup is perfect to warm you up on a rainy day, and the ingredients are very simple.

INGRIDIENT

DIRECTION

Step: 1

Heat the olive oil in a skillet over medium heat, and saute the onion and garlic until tender.

Step: 2

In a large pot, mix the onion mixture, potatoes, carrots, and split peas. Pour in the vegetable broth. Bring to a boil, reduce heat to low, and simmer 1 hour.

Step: 3

In a blender or food processor, blend the tofu and spinach until creamy, and mix into the pot. Season with basil, salt, and pepper. Continue cooking 1 hour. If the soup becomes too thick, add water. Serve hot and enjoy.

NUTRITION FACT

Per Serving: 211 calories; protein 11.6g; carbohydrates 33.2g; fat 4.5g; sodium 270mg.
